  <description>This piece takes inspiration from the poem “First They Came” by German pastor Martin Niemöller. Once a supporter of Hitler, Niemöller later turned against the Nazi regime after witnessing its brutality—an act that led to his imprisonment in a concentration camp.The original poem referred to Communists, Trade Unionists, and Jewish people as targets of persecution. In this reinterpretation, those groups have been updated to reflect a contemporary context, becoming Immigrants, Trans People, and Protesters.</description>
